U.S. Army, Army Contracting Command Joint Munitions &Lethality Contracting Center, Picatinny, NJ 07806-5000AMSCC-JML-SW. The proposed contract is a sole source set-aside for Service Disabled Veteran Owned Small Business, per statute FAR 6.302-5(a)(2)(i), authorized or required bystatute as implemented by 15 U.S.C. 657f and FAR 6.302-5(b)(6). The award is to GAH Service, 3145 Sunrise Lake,Milford, PA 18337. Offerors From other than Service Disabled Veteran Owned Small Business concerns willnot be considered. The Project Manager Soldier Weapons(PM SW)plans to award a contract for Program Management Engineering Support. The PM SW is designated with the responsibility and authority for life cycle systems management of Army Soldier weapons programs. The mission is to accomplish program objectives for development,production, and sustainment based on defined Soldier needs. These contracted services will be to support PM SW in accomplishment of these goals. The contractorselected for award shall be expected to provide programacquisition recommendations, program coordination and guidance to support the decision making process for PM SWin support of sniper weapons programs. This will be accomplished by leading and attending Integrated Programmeetings,providing analyses and reports, reviewing and commenting on documents, and preparing original acquisition documents. Specifically, the contractor shall be required to prepare, review, and/or update all program documents, asrequired,for Milestone Decisions to support Engineering Life Cycle system milestone decisions, cost reportingrequirements, and produce Program Milestone Packages. The contractor shall provide 1,920 hours of Program Management Engineering support to sniper weapon programsin development and production and work with production facilities and Government operations. The contractor shallanalyze and report on production issues for acquisition planning, including, but not limited to quality, quantities, schedules, and cost; prepare and review documentation on production, shipment and fielding ofSmall Arms programs; and recommend and coordinate the execution of engineering studies. The contractor will coordinate and prepare Materiel Release documents and brief the Materiel Release Review Board. The primary location for the performance of work under this contract will be PM SW, Picatinny Arsenal,NJ. All contractors will be located on-site at PM SW. The contractor will be expected to travelon an estimated 6-10 trip per year to locations throughoutthe continental United States. This procurement is NAICS Code 541330, FOB Destination.
